There was a priest name valentine. He lived in rome abt 250 A.D. At dat time rome was ruled by an emperor by d name of claudius. Claudius wanted a big army. He thought men shld volunteer to join. But many men just did not want to leave their wives and girlfriends and sign up to fight. Dis made claudius mad. HE'D A CRAZY IDEA THAT IF MEN WERE NOT MARRIED THEY WOULD NOT MIND JOINING HIS ARMY. So claudius decided not to allow any more marriages and he passed a decree banning marriages. Valentine thought it was ridiculous! (i think so too) Well, after emperor claudius passed his law. Valentine kept on performing marriage ceremonies- but secretly. He would whisper d words of d ceremony, while listening for soldiers on d steps outside. One night he did hear footsteps. The couple he was marrying escaped, but he was caught and thrown in jail and told that his punishment was death. Many young people came to the jail to visit him and threw flowers and notes up to his window. They wanted him to know that they, Too believed in LOVE. One of these young people was d daughter of the prison guard. Her father allowed her to visit him in his cell. They often sat and talked for hours. She believed he did the right thing by ignoring the emperor and performing marriage ceremonies. On the day he was to die, he left her a note and signed it: ''LOVE FROM YOUR VALENTINE.'' It was written on the day he died, february 14, 269 A.D. Dear friends i want to you to know that LOVE IS A VERB ( a word describing action)!
